Asante Kotoko have officially completed the signing of highly-rated FC Samartex 1996 youngster Emmanuel Mamah, GHANAsoccernet.com can confirm.The 21-year-old forward has signed a two-year contract with the Porcupine Warriors, with an option for an additional year.The deal brings an end to growing speculation surrounding Mamahs future after his impressive performances in the Ghana Premier League attracted interest from several clubs.Mamah was also on the radar of Austrian side Admiral Wacker, Spanish second-tier club AD Ceuta, Hearts of Oak and FC AshantiGold 04, but Kotoko have won the race for his signature.He joins the Kumasi giants after an impressive spell with Samartex, where he established himself as one of the promising young attacking talents in the domestic top flight.Mamah has scored 20 goals in 79 Ghana Premier League appearances, while also finding the net once in three CAF Champions League matches.During the 2025-26 campaign, he registered seven goals in 21 league appearances, further enhancing his reputation and attracting significant interest.Kotoko had been far advanced in negotiations for the youngster in recent days and have now completed the transfer.The signing forms part of the clubs efforts to strengthen their squad with emerging Ghanaian talent as they prepare for the new season.
